Professional Web Developer Resume Template

Crafting a compelling resume that showcases your web development skills can feel like building a complex website from scratch – daunting! But fear not, landing your dream job doesn't require you to reinvent the wheel. A well-structured and professional resume is your digital handshake, and this template is designed to help you make a fantastic first impression. We understand the nuances of the tech industry and have built this resource to highlight your expertise in a clear, concise, and engaging manner, ensuring you stand out from the crowd.

This professional web developer resume template provides a solid foundation to build upon, offering a clean and modern design that emphasizes your key qualifications. Forget about wrestling with formatting or struggling to decide what information is most important – we've taken care of the groundwork. Easily customize each section with your specific skills, projects, and experiences to reflect your unique journey as a web developer. This is your chance to showcase your coding prowess, design sensibilities, and collaborative spirit.

Think of this template as your starting point, a responsive and adaptable framework ready to be tailored to your individual needs. We've included sections for showcasing your technical skills, portfolio projects, professional experience, and educational background, all optimized for readability and applicant tracking systems (ATS). With a little personalization, you'll have a polished and impactful resume that opens doors to exciting opportunities in the world of web development.

Why professional web developer resume template resumes matter

In the highly competitive field of web development, a well-crafted resume is essential to stand out from the crowd. Using a professional web developer resume template offers a significant advantage by providing a structured and visually appealing framework to showcase your skills, experience, and accomplishments. These templates are specifically designed to highlight the key qualifications that employers seek in web developers, ensuring that your resume makes a strong first impression.

Professional resume templates ensure your resume is ATS (Applicant Tracking System) compliant. Many companies use these systems to filter through applications, and a poorly formatted resume can be easily rejected. Templates are designed to be easily parsed by these systems, increasing the likelihood that your resume will be seen by a human recruiter. Moreover, they enforce a consistent and professional look that reinforces your technical capabilities and attention to detail.

Beyond aesthetics and ATS compliance, using a professional web developer resume template saves you valuable time and effort. Instead of starting from scratch, you can focus on customizing the template with your specific information, achievements, and project details. This allows you to efficiently tailor your resume to each job application, highlighting the most relevant skills and experiences for the specific role. A well-structured template also ensures that all essential sections, such as skills, experience, education, and projects, are included and properly organized.

Finally, a professional template often includes prompts and examples of how to effectively present your accomplishments. This can be particularly helpful for junior developers or those transitioning into web development from other fields. By providing guidance on how to quantify your achievements and showcase your impact, a template empowers you to create a compelling narrative that demonstrates your value to potential employers. In essence, a professional web developer resume template is a tool that helps you present your qualifications in the most effective and impactful way possible.

Key skills to highlight

Highlighting the right skills is crucial for a professional web developer resume. Employers are looking for a specific blend of technical abilities, soft skills, and domain expertise. It's not just about listing everything you know; it's about showcasing the skills that are most relevant to the specific roles you're targeting. Tailoring your skills section to each application is key to demonstrating your suitability and increasing your chances of landing an interview.

Technical skills are the cornerstone of any web developer resume. These include proficiency in front-end technologies like HTML, CSS, and JavaScript, as well as back-end technologies such as Node.js, Python, PHP, or Java. Frameworks like React, Angular, and Vue.js are also highly sought after. Database management skills, including experience with SQL and NoSQL databases (e.g., MySQL, PostgreSQL, MongoDB), are equally important. Include version control systems like Git and knowledge of cloud platforms such as AWS, Azure, or Google Cloud Platform. Be specific about your experience level with each technology (e.g., "5+ years of experience with React," "Proficient in Python").

Beyond technical proficiency, soft skills are increasingly valued in the tech industry. These skills demonstrate your ability to collaborate effectively within a team, communicate clearly with stakeholders, and adapt to changing project requirements. Highlight skills such as problem-solving, communication (both written and verbal), teamwork, time management, and adaptability. Providing concrete examples of how you've utilized these soft skills in past projects can further strengthen your resume. For example, instead of simply stating "Excellent communication skills," you could say "Effectively communicated technical concepts to non-technical stakeholders, resulting in improved project understanding and buy-in."

Consider including a separate section for tools and technologies to make it easier for Applicant Tracking Systems (ATS) to parse your resume. This section should be a keyword-rich list of the various tools, libraries, and platforms you're familiar with. This might include: IDEs (e.g., VS Code, IntelliJ IDEA), testing frameworks (e.g., Jest, Mocha), CI/CD tools (e.g., Jenkins, GitLab CI), containerization technologies (e.g., Docker, Kubernetes), and project management tools (e.g., Jira, Asana). Ensure this section aligns with the specific requirements outlined in the job description.

Finally, don't underestimate the importance of showcasing your understanding of web development principles and best practices. Mention your knowledge of responsive design, accessibility (WCAG), SEO principles, and security best practices. Demonstrating an awareness of these concepts can set you apart from other candidates and showcase your commitment to building high-quality, user-friendly web applications. Regularly update your skills section to reflect your growing expertise and the latest trends in web development.

Structuring your experience section

The experience section is arguably the most critical part of your web developer resume. It showcases your practical skills and achievements, proving to potential employers that you can deliver results. Structure this section strategically to highlight your most relevant experiences and quantify your contributions whenever possible.

Start with your most recent role and work backward chronologically. For each position, include your job title, the company name, and the dates of employment. Underneath, use bullet points to describe your responsibilities and accomplishments. Instead of simply listing tasks, focus on the impact you made. For example, instead of "Developed website features," try "Developed and implemented new website features that increased user engagement by 15%." This quantifies your impact and provides concrete evidence of your abilities.

When crafting your bullet points, use action verbs to start each sentence (e.g., "Developed," "Implemented," "Managed," "Optimized"). These verbs make your descriptions more dynamic and engaging. Also, incorporate keywords from the job description to ensure your resume is ATS-friendly. Specifically mention the technologies, frameworks, and methodologies you used in each role. If you have significant projects you worked on within a particular role, consider highlighting those with dedicated bullet points, emphasizing the challenges you overcame and the positive outcomes you achieved.

Consider grouping similar experiences under broader categories if you have a varied work history. For instance, you could have a section for "Frontend Development Roles" and another for "Backend Development Roles." This allows you to tailor your descriptions to specific areas of expertise. Also, if you have gaps in your work history, be prepared to address them proactively in your cover letter or during an interview. You might have taken time off for personal reasons, further education, or freelance projects.

Finally, proofread your experience section carefully for any errors in grammar, spelling, or punctuation. A polished and error-free resume reflects your attention to detail and professionalism. Ensure that all information is accurate and verifiable. Remember, the experience section is your opportunity to demonstrate your skills and qualifications, so make it count.

Showcasing projects and portfolio

In the competitive field of web development, showcasing your projects and portfolio is crucial for demonstrating your skills and experience to potential employers. Your resume should not merely list your responsibilities but provide tangible evidence of your abilities through concrete examples of your work. This section allows you to highlight the impact you've made on previous projects, the technologies you've mastered, and the problem-solving skills you possess.

When selecting projects to feature, prioritize those most relevant to the specific web developer roles you are targeting. Highlight projects that demonstrate a diverse range of skills, such as front-end development, back-end development, database management, and API integration. For each project, provide a brief description that outlines the project's purpose, your role in the project, the technologies used, and the results achieved. Whenever possible, quantify your achievements with metrics to demonstrate the impact of your contributions (e.g., "Improved website loading speed by 30% by optimizing database queries").

Your portfolio is your online showcase, so ensure it is professional, well-organized, and easy to navigate. Include links to your projects' live deployments or GitHub repositories, allowing recruiters to explore your code and see your work in action. In your resume, provide a direct link to your portfolio website. Consider creating a dedicated "Projects" section on your portfolio site with detailed case studies for your most impressive projects. These case studies can include screenshots, code snippets, user testimonials, and detailed explanations of the challenges you faced and the solutions you implemented.

To further enhance your project descriptions, focus on incorporating keywords relevant to the web developer industry and the specific technologies you've used. This will help your resume get noticed by applicant tracking systems (ATS). Furthermore, tailor the language used in your project descriptions to match the requirements outlined in the job descriptions you are applying for. This demonstrates your ability to understand and meet the needs of the employer. If you contributed to open-source projects, include these as well, highlighting your contributions and the positive impact you had on the community.

Finally, if you have a personal website or blog where you write about web development topics, include a link to it. This showcases your passion for web development and your commitment to staying up-to-date with the latest trends and technologies. This can be a significant differentiator, especially for entry-level or junior web developer roles.

Highlighting education and certifications

While experience often takes center stage for web developer roles, a well-presented education and certifications section can significantly enhance your resume. It showcases your foundational knowledge, commitment to continuous learning, and specific skills that align with the job requirements. This section provides tangible evidence of your capabilities and can be particularly impactful for entry-level candidates or those transitioning into a new specialization within web development.

When listing your education, prioritize the most relevant degrees or programs. A Bachelor's degree in Computer Science, Software Engineering, or a related field is generally a strong asset. Include the name of the institution, the degree earned, and the year of graduation. If you have a high GPA or received academic honors, consider adding that information as well. If you have a degree in an unrelated field but have completed relevant coursework or bootcamps, highlight those experiences and focus on the skills you gained that are directly applicable to web development.

Certifications demonstrate your proficiency in specific technologies or methodologies commonly used in web development. Consider including certifications in areas such as: specific programming languages (e.g., JavaScript, Python), front-end frameworks (e.g., React, Angular, Vue.js), back-end technologies (e.g., Node.js, Django, Ruby on Rails), cloud platforms (e.g., AWS, Azure, Google Cloud), and project management methodologies (e.g., Agile, Scrum). List the certification name, the issuing organization, and the date you obtained the certification. Include any expiration dates if applicable.

Tailor your education and certifications section to match the specific requirements of each job you apply for. Review the job description carefully and identify the key skills and technologies they are seeking. Highlight any education or certifications that directly align with those requirements. For example, if the job requires expertise in React, ensure that your React certification is prominently displayed. This targeted approach will help you stand out from other candidates and demonstrate your qualifications for the role. Avoid listing irrelevant or outdated certifications.

Consider adding relevant coursework or projects from your academic background to showcase your practical skills. For example, if you built a web application as part of a course, briefly describe the project and the technologies you used. This can provide valuable insights into your capabilities and demonstrate your ability to apply your knowledge to real-world scenarios. Ensure that the descriptions are concise and focus on the skills and outcomes relevant to the target job.

Resume Example: professional web developer resume template

Below is a simple and clean resume example tailored to professional web developer resume template. Replace placeholder details with your own achievements.

Full Name

Email · Phone · City, Country · LinkedIn · Portfolio

Professional Summary

Highly motivated and results-oriented web developer with 5+ years of experience in designing, developing, and deploying responsive and scalable web applications. Proven ability to collaborate effectively with cross-functional teams to deliver high-quality solutions that meet business objectives. Passionate about staying up-to-date with the latest web technologies and trends to drive innovation and improve user experience.

Key Skills

  • JavaScript (ES6+)
  • React
  • Node.js
  • HTML5/CSS3
  • RESTful APIs
  • Agile Development
  • Git
  • AWS/Azure/GCP (select relevant ones)

Experience

Senior Web Developer — Acme Corp (2018–2023)

  • Led the development of a new e-commerce platform resulting in a 30% increase in online sales.
  • Developed and maintained RESTful APIs using Node.js and Express.js.
  • Collaborated with designers to implement responsive and user-friendly interfaces using React.
  • Utilized AWS services such as EC2, S3, and Lambda to deploy and manage web applications.

Web Developer — Beta Industries (2016–2018)

  • Developed and maintained web applications using HTML, CSS, JavaScript, and PHP.
  • Implemented responsive design principles to ensure optimal user experience across all devices.
  • Collaborated with team members to troubleshoot and resolve technical issues.

Projects (Optional)

  • Personal Portfolio Website: Showcases web development skills and projects, link.com.

Education & Certifications

  • Bachelor of Science in Computer Science — University of California, Berkeley (2016)
  • Certified Web Developer — W3Schools

Additional

  • Awards: Employee of the Month (Acme Corp, 2020)
  • Languages: English (Native), Spanish (Conversational)

Action verbs for web developers

Using strong action verbs is crucial for showcasing your accomplishments and responsibilities effectively on a web developer resume. Action verbs replace passive phrasing and provide a dynamic, results-oriented picture of your skills and experience. They help recruiters quickly understand what you did and the impact you made in previous roles, making your resume more compelling and memorable. Selecting the right action verbs can also boost your resume's performance in Applicant Tracking Systems (ATS), as these systems often look for specific verbs to match skills to job descriptions.

When choosing action verbs, consider the specific tasks and projects you worked on. For development-related activities, consider verbs like "Developed," "Implemented," "Engineered," "Designed," or "Optimized." If you were involved in problem-solving or troubleshooting, verbs like "Resolved," "Debugged," "Identified," or "Diagnosed" can be effective. For collaborative projects or leadership roles, use verbs like "Collaborated," "Led," "Managed," or "Mentored." The key is to choose verbs that accurately reflect the level of responsibility and the outcome of your actions.

Here's a list of action verbs categorized for web developers to help you get started:

Remember to quantify your accomplishments whenever possible. Instead of saying "Improved website performance," say "Optimized website loading speed by 30% using caching techniques." Adding metrics provides concrete evidence of your impact and makes your accomplishments more credible. Using a variety of strong action verbs throughout your resume will make it more engaging and highlight your value as a web developer.

FAQs

This section addresses frequently asked questions regarding the use of our professional web developer resume template. We aim to provide clarity and guidance to help you craft a compelling and effective resume that showcases your skills and experience in the best possible light, ultimately landing you interviews and your desired web developer position. Remember, your resume is often the first impression you make, so it's crucial to get it right.

Q: What are the most important sections to highlight for a web developer role?

Q: How do I make my resume ATS-friendly?

Applicant Tracking Systems (ATS) are used by many companies to scan resumes electronically. To ensure your resume is ATS-friendly:

Q: Should I include a personal website or GitHub profile?

Absolutely! Including a link to your personal website or GitHub profile is highly recommended for web developers. These platforms allow you to showcase your projects, code samples, and technical skills in a tangible way. Make sure your website and GitHub profile are up-to-date and well-organized to create a positive impression on potential employers. Treat them as extensions of your resume, providing further evidence of your capabilities.

Resume Example: professional web developer resume template

Below is a simple and clean resume example tailored to professional web developer resume template. Replace placeholder details with your own achievements.

Full Name

Email · Phone · City, Country · LinkedIn · Portfolio

Professional Summary

Highly motivated and results-oriented web developer with 5+ years of experience in designing, developing, and maintaining web applications. Proven ability to collaborate effectively with cross-functional teams to deliver high-quality solutions. Passionate about staying up-to-date with the latest technologies and trends.

Key Skills

  • JavaScript (ES6+)
  • React
  • Node.js
  • HTML5/CSS3
  • RESTful APIs
  • Git/GitHub
  • Agile Methodologies

Experience

Senior Web Developer — Acme Corporation (2018–2023)

  • Led the development of a new e-commerce platform, resulting in a 30% increase in online sales.
  • Developed and maintained RESTful APIs using Node.js and Express.
  • Collaborated with designers and product managers to define user requirements and develop user-friendly interfaces.

Web Developer — Beta Technologies (2016–2018)

  • Developed and maintained web applications using React and JavaScript.
  • Implemented responsive design principles to ensure optimal user experience across all devices.

Projects (Optional)

  • Personal Portfolio Website: Developed a personal website to showcase projects and skills. link

Education & Certifications

  • Bachelor of Science in Computer Science — University of California, Berkeley (2016)
  • Certified Scrum Master (CSM)

Additional

  • Hackathon Winner (2015) · Contributor to Open Source Projects · Fluent in English and Spanish

Optimizing for applicant tracking systems (ATS)

Applicant Tracking Systems (ATS) are software used by many companies to filter and rank resumes. To ensure your resume isn't overlooked, it's crucial to optimize it for these systems. This involves using the right keywords, formatting your resume in an ATS-friendly manner, and avoiding elements that can confuse the system. Think of your resume as a piece of data that needs to be easily parsed and understood by a machine.

One of the most important aspects of ATS optimization is keyword usage. Carefully review the job description for the web developer role you're applying for and identify the key skills, technologies, and qualifications the employer is seeking. Incorporate these keywords naturally throughout your resume, including in your skills section, work experience descriptions, and summary. Avoid keyword stuffing, which can be penalized by some ATS. Instead, focus on using keywords in context to demonstrate your abilities and experience.

Formatting plays a significant role in ATS compatibility. Use a simple, clean format that is easily readable by machines. Avoid using tables, images, text boxes, or unusual fonts, as these can sometimes confuse the ATS. Stick to standard fonts like Arial, Calibri, or Times New Roman. Use clear headings and bullet points to structure your information logically. Save your resume as a .doc or .docx file, as these formats are generally the most compatible with ATS. While PDFs are often preferred by humans for their visual consistency, some ATS may struggle with them.

Furthermore, pay attention to the language you use in your resume. Use action verbs to describe your accomplishments and quantify your results whenever possible. For instance, instead of saying "Responsible for developing websites," say "Developed and maintained 5+ websites using React, resulting in a 20% increase in user engagement." This demonstrates your skills and provides concrete evidence of your impact. Be consistent with your terminology and avoid using jargon that may not be recognized by the ATS.

Final Thoughts and Next Steps

We hope this professional web developer resume template has provided a solid foundation for you to build upon. Remember, a compelling resume is a constantly evolving document. Tailor it to each specific job application, highlighting the skills and experiences that are most relevant to the role.

Take the time to carefully refine your resume, proofread it meticulously, and seek feedback from trusted sources. We encourage you to revisit our website for more tips, resources, and updated templates to ensure your resume always reflects your best professional self. Good luck with your job search!